Signal chain is...
Memotron->modular effects*->Rainbow Machine->Afterneath->Bass MuRF->Ring Mod->MF Delay->DL4->Ghost Echo
Modular effects chain is parallel chain heaven. Memotron hits a Make Noise MMG first, then goes to a Doepfer Trautonium Filter and Synthesis Technology Re-Sampling Mini Delay, splits again from there into the Make Noise Erbe-Verb and ADDAC 601 Fixed Filter Bank (both in parallel) and those meet up with the Trautonium and Mini Delay at a mixer, which then hits an effects loop with all the stuff on the board.

The split is at the maggie which is a stereo vibrato based on the vibrato from old magnatone amps.

It goes:

Tuner
1st Fuzz
Maggie
Right out >
Pitchfork
2nd Fuzz
DD6 Right in

Maggie Left out >
Harmonic Dominator
Clarinot
Karma Suture
Second Voice
Poly Chorus
DD6 Left in

Then into the last DD6 then to both amps.
